Renting in Boston Is Different
Boston is not a suburban roll-off market.
A project in Beacon Hill, Back Bay, the South End or the North End can have very little staging space. A site in the Seaport may have active construction and controlled access. Allston-Brighton, Fenway and Mission Hill have rental turnover and multifamily renovation. Parts of Dorchester, Jamaica Plain, Hyde Park and West Roxbury can provide more private-property placement but still require property-specific planning.
Common local access issues include:
- one-way streets
- resident parking
- loading zones
- bike lanes
- bus routes
- hydrants
- sidewalks
- scaffolding
- narrow alleys
- snowbanks
- street sweeping
- material chutes
- overhead clearance
This is why the placement conversation should happen before the rental is scheduled.
Boston Dumpster Rental and Street Placement
Roll-off dumpsters may be used for:
- brownstone renovation
- multifamily remodeling
- roofing
- apartment turnover
- commercial buildouts
- restaurant renovation
- office work
- institutional construction
- property cleanouts
When a container occupies public street space, Boston's Public Works process can require a Street Occupancy Permit. Dumpster-related permit information may include the number and size of containers, street-space footprint, material chute use and pedestrian impacts.
Boston also regulates bulk refuse containers through its Site Cleanliness rules.
Do not assume that because a truck can physically place a container on the street, the placement is approved.
For private-property placement, access and building-specific constraints still apply.

Portable Toilets for Boston Construction
Boston construction ranges from individual brownstone renovation to major commercial and institutional projects.
Portable toilets can provide dedicated worker sanitation when permanent facilities are unavailable or inappropriate for the crew.
Placement must preserve:
- pedestrian flow
- building access
- service access
- emergency paths
- construction staging
- delivery zones
For winter rentals, keep snow and ice cleared around the unit and along the service path.
Party Rental, Public Events and Boston Event Management
Boston has a major outdoor-event market.
City Hall Plaza hosts festivals, markets, performances and public gatherings, while Boston Common, the Greenway, waterfront areas and neighborhood parks create additional outdoor-event settings.
Boston event applications specifically account for temporary infrastructure such as:
- portable toilets
- dumpsters or trash containers
- tents
- trailers
- stages
- temporary structures
For a qualifying event, sanitation and waste should be included in the site map early. Portable toilets cannot be an afterthought if tents, vendor rows, emergency lanes and pedestrian routes already occupy the available space.
Boston currently recommends substantial lead time for public outdoor events, and very large events can require emergency-action planning.
Private parties and venue events may follow different property-specific processes.

Winter Changes Everything
Snow can reduce available curb space and block otherwise workable service areas.
Before winter delivery or pickup:
- clear the placement area
- remove snow from the access path
- watch for ice
- keep the portable restroom door accessible
- avoid trapping equipment behind snowbanks
- tell the provider if plowing changes the site
